Excerpt from "Journal #3 — Dating Myself"
This is an excerpt of a journal entry I wrote for English 2 a couple years back. Like…wow a long time ago. Jesus time flies by fast. “I think its obvious by now that the fact that Michelle is female has nothing to do with thoughts or actions. The thing that defines masculinity and femininity is society, not what you were born as or even your sexual orientation. If in 2020 society found admiring flowers masculine, then i’d be considered masculine because I admire flowers. Likewise, if enjoying fistfights was considered feminine, Michelle would be considered feminine. The needs and wants of society literally makes the world go round and determine its very future. The power of expectation is what runs businesses, which in this day and age is the key to how most of us live. Ironically enough, the same power can lead to the deaths of others. Society’s power of expectation can just as easily lead to ruin rather than prosperous times. If me and Michelle told all our friends that the people in the back of the cafeteria brought knives to school everyday and there still hadn’t been a threatening incident, imagine if the majority of the school expected knives to be okay. Now imagine if they used the people in the back of the cafeteria, along with lots of other knife-carrying students as support that knives weren’t dangerous in the hands of students. If they won’t he case, knives were allowed in school and murder happened, there’d be a civil war in the school’s society. It would be pro-knife vs anti-knife. They generally peaceful school society before, would be gone because of the expectation of the school society to allow knives. Expectation, expectation, its all about expectation.” I find this interesting because this entry actually shows that I thought about the social constructs of gender back then! Ha!

Do you have any recommendations for something like Buckyballs but cheaper?
There is a competitor, Zen Magnets. Although regular Zen magnets seem to cost about as much as Buckyballs, Zen Magnets also makes Neoballs, which cost as little as $25, and they're doing a promotion on purchases of two or more sets. They claim to be in "Beta," though, and I'm not sure what that means in this context.Both Buckyballs and Zen Magnets also offer smaller sets. Overall it seems that these magnets may just be expensive to make.
